The Conners Season 4 Episode 2 Spoilers

Darlene chose to ask Ben to marry her last season. Ben, instead of being overjoyed by her huge romantic gesture, or at least as grand as love gestures go in the Conner family, flatly rejected her. Darlene was heartbroken, but she still hoped for a reconciliation. After the spectacular live debut, the second episode will follow the events. Darlene will be concerned about her previous contact with Ben, who has stated that they are no longer together. This will cause her to rethink her unabashed pessimism and negativity, which has become the norm in her life. Jackie, on the other hand, will work with Neville to improve Lunch Box, but incoming City Councilman Don Blansky may get involved. Jackie will undoubtedly be stressed as a result of this. Guest-starring is Jason Alexander as Pastor Phil, Nat Faxon as Neville, and Patton Oswalt as Don Blansky.

The Conners Season 4 Episode 1 Recap

‘The Conners’ new season’s first episode was a live debut, which added to the excitement of the show’s comeback. Darlene and Dan are mostly concerned with gaining control of their individual love lives. The former goes out of her way to persuade Ben to marry her, but he is still on the fence about it. Ben, on the other hand, has a total change of heart after Darlene mistakenly admits that she was planning a trip to Hawaii with Jeff last spring. Their relationship is now doomed to fail. Darlene isn’t ready to give up hope, so on Louise’s proposal, she meets with Ann, a spiritual adviser. She cautions her client that a “poison cloud” is polluting her aura and that she must adjust her beliefs. Darlene becomes acquainted with the concept of worshipping God in order to fix her love life. Dan and Louise, on the other hand, had very different views about their wedding. Instead of following in her parents’ footsteps and getting married at a courthouse, the latter wants to get married in a church surrounded by friends and family. Jackie is in the process of converting the Lunch Box into a sports bar. Becky is undergoing treatment at a rehab facility.

The Conners Season 4 Cast

Many of the original cast members from Roseanne returned to The Conners, including John Goodman, Laurie Metcalf, Michael Fishman, Sara Gilbert, and Lecy Goranson. Of course, more family members have been added. The main cast is as follows:

John Goodman as Dan Conner, Laurie Metcalf -as Jackie Harris, Sara Gilbert as Darlene Conner, Lecy Goranson as Becky Conner-Healy, Michael Fishman as D.J. Conner, Emma Kenney as Harris Conner -Healy, Ames McNamara as Mark Conner-Healy, Jayden Rey as Mary Conner, Maya Lynne Robinson as Geena Williams-Conner, Katey Sagal as Louise, and Jay R. Ferguson as Ben.
